|
Derivatives and embedded derivatives - Schedule of hedging instruments (Detail) - Digital Assets [Member] - USD ($)
$ in Thousands
|
Dec. 31, 2024
|
Dec. 31, 2023
|Derivative Instrument Detail [Line Items]
|Carrying Value of the Hedged Item
|[1]
|$ 0
|$ 3,297
|Cumulative Fair Value Hedging Adjustments Included in the Carrying Value
|[1]
|$ 0
|$ 9,031
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Amount of asset hedged in fair value hedging relationship.
+ Details
Reference 1: http://www.xbrl.org/2003/role/exampleRef
|X
- Definition
+ References
Amount of cumulative increase (decrease) in fair value of hedged asset in fair value hedge, attributable to hedged risk, in portfolio layer hedging relationship, excluded from amortized cost of asset included in closed portfolio.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Details